Reckless Coal Truck Driver Took Life of Teenager | Shapiro, Washburn & Sharp

A coal truck driver in Fayetteville, West Virginia (WV) operated the vehicle in a reckless manner and wound up hitting a Chevrolet Trailblazer SUV driven by a 19-year-old. The teenager did not survive the truck-SUV crash.

The accident occurred on W.Va. 61 and the at-fault coal truck driver apparently crossed the center like and slammed, head-on into the SUV.

A police investigation determined that the coal truck driver was reckless and is now facing negligent homicide charges, according to wvva.com. The at-fault coal truck driver could face up to one year in jail and a fine of up to $1,000 if convicted.

The tragic accident is a reminder of how important it is to operate large, commercial vehicle responsibly. When a vehicle as massive as a coal truck is operated in a negligent, irresponsible manner, the ramifications can be devastating, as evident by this WV wreck.
